    Role –

    This is not a sales role – the position sits alongside the sales team and involves implementation, education and support of clinical customers. The role may involve supporting sales colleagues on client visits on occasion to assist in creating a compelling service offering but is focused on clinical education. The Clinical Application Specialist will work closely with commercial colleagues to ensure products and services sold to NHS and Private hospitals are correctly used and compliance in the surgical / ward environment is maintained from a clinical perspective. Woking with a market leading range of infection control, contamination control, surgical scrub, smoke evacuation and hazardous fluid management products the incumbent is tasked with clinical sales support, education and implementation of the complete healthcare portfolio.
